Site description
This site stretches along the River Evros, from Pithio to Ormenio, and part of the River Ardas. Riverine forest is dominated by Populus and Salix species. The forest exists in a mosaic of grassland, scrub, freshwater ponds with reedbeds (Phragmites) and some arable land. A large part of the area is a military zone.
Key biodiversity
The site is very important for breeding, migrating and wintering waterbirds, raptors and passerines. Two heronries with more than 250 pairs of Nycticorax nycticorax, Egretta garzetta and Ardea cinerea lie within the IBA.
